Does anyone have any examples of what some everyday “good fats” might be? Thanks I’m a newbie.
Hi, LeeGlorioso, and welcome! Our main Program Guide covers that and similar information, and may be quite helpful to you.
In the meantime, “good fats” include oils from olive (especially extra-virgin), almond , flax seed, chia seed, macadamia nut, hazelnut, mustard seed, high-oleic sunflower, high-oleic safflower, camelina, and perilla.
